Transaction 57d0bf63ec730a07560cbe441836b5fa6cd018acfc07e48581360bcd4a6baab6
2 Input
2 Outputs
- 57d0bf63ec730a07560cbe441836b5fa6cd018acfc07e48581360bcd4a6baab6:0
- 57d0bf63ec730a07560cbe441836b5fa6cd018acfc07e48581360bcd4a6baab6:1
value 375800000
address 1877dQnvYw8922DXFRTJ1yfzabWpPos1do
value 233942610
address 16RCtF2v5AykWCuBwTFP9YbRhDGzcxo5u